Replacing 15 minutes of sleep or sedentary behavior with moving at any intensity reduces the risk of physical activity-related cancer in UK adults.
In a prospective analysis of 59,218 UK Biobank participants, replacing 15 minutes of sleep or sedentary behavior with moving at any intensity was associated with a 2% lower risk of PA-related cancer (HR 0.98, 95%CI 0.97-0.99). Greater moderate-to-vigorous physical activity, particularly vigorous activity, showed the most robust risk reduction.

Frequently Asked Questions
What types of movement were most protective against cancer?โผ
Moderate-to-vigorous physical activity (MVPA), especially vigorous PA, showed the strongest association with reduced cancer risk, but any movement replacing sedentary time was beneficial.
How much sedentary time replacement is needed to see a benefit?โผ
Replacing just 15 minutes of sedentary behavior or sleep with moving at any intensity was associated with a 2% lower risk of PA-related cancer.
Does standing help reduce cancer risk?โผ
Replacing 30 minutes of sleep or sedentary behavior with standing was associated with similar risk reduction, suggesting standing may be a plausible alternative.
Was this study conducted in a general population?โผ
Yes, the study included 59,218 UK adults aged 40-69 from the UK Biobank, with a median follow-up of 8 years.
